AN UNUSUAL SILVER MATTE AND SHADED ENAMEL KOVSH, FEODOR RÜCKERT, MOSCOW, 1899-1908 |

Description

  • length 15.3cm, 6in.
with raised prow and pierced shaped handle, the body enamelled with stylized shaded cloisonné leaves against a matte cream ground, set with hardstone cabochons and decorated with applied silver cables in swirling patterns, struck with maker's mark FR (Cyrillic), 88 standard
